vbnet如何将excel的数据读取出来到数组上
时间: 2024-06-03 18:10:31 浏览: 168
您好,我是 ChitGPT。要将 Excel 数据读取到 VB.NET 数组中,请按以下步骤操作:
1. 首先,请确保您已经为您的 VB.NET 项目添加了对 Microsoft Office Interop Excel 的引用,这样您就可以使用 Excel 应用程序对象了。
2. 创建一个 Excel 应用程序对象并打开 Excel 文件,如下所示:
Dim xlApp As New Excel.Application
Dim xlWorkbook As Excel.Workbook = xlApp.Workbooks.Open("your_excel_file_path")
3. 获取您想要读取的工作表,如下所示:
Dim xlWorksheet As Excel.Worksheet = xlWorkbook.Sheets("your_sheet_name")
4. 然后,获取工作表中的数据范围,并将其赋值给一个 Range 对象,如下所示:
Dim xlRange As Excel.Range = xlWorksheet.UsedRange
5. 最后,将 Range 对象中的值复制到一个数组中,如下所示:
Dim data(xlRange.Rows.Count - 1, xlRange.Columns.Count - 1) As Object
For i As Integer = 1 To xlRange.Rows.Count
For j As Integer = 1 To xlRange.Columns.Count
data(i - 1, j - 1) = xlRange.Cells(i, j).Value2
Next
Next
上面的代码将数据范围中的每个单元格的值赋给一个二维数组。现在,您可以使用这个数组来操作 Excel 数据了。
希望这可以帮助您。如果您有任何其他问题,请随时问我。
阅读全文